About Aylesbury UTC:

We offer a distinctive curriculum focused on Computing and Healthcare, combining rigorous academics with industry-standard technical skills. Our innovative approach emphasizes hands-on learning, employer engagement, and real-world projects, equipping students for success in high-demand sectors.
